Rubrics were developed for the series of reflection papers and for the final research paper. The students are given these rubrics at the beginning of the course and immediately prior to each assignment. The TAs for the course use the rubrics when grading and return the students’ writing assignments with the marked rubrics. Results: Rubric for writing assignment 3rd grade Essay Example ...

TEACHING WITH THIS PRINTOUT. For students, the use of grading rubrics helps them to meet or exceed expectations, to view the grading process as being "fair," and to set goals for future learning. In order to help your students meet or exceed expectations of the assignment, be sure to discuss the rubric with your students when you assign an essay.

Additional info about analytic rubric for essay writing. The two types of grading rubrics, analytic and holistic, both require you to specify those elements that are expected to be present in a response of superior quality.
